Overview

Optional cameras are secondary or modular camera systems designed to complement primary imaging devices. They are commonly used in scenarios where the built-in camera of a device is insufficient for specialized tasks. These cameras can be attached to smartphones, drones, industrial machines, or medical equipment, providing enhanced functionality such as higher resolution, thermal imaging, or microscopic capabilities. Their modular nature allows businesses to customize imaging solutions without investing in entirely new systems. For example, a drone used for agricultural monitoring might integrate an optional multispectral camera to analyze crop health. This flexibility makes them popular in both consumer and industrial markets.

Structure and Working Principle

An optional camera typically consists of a lens, image sensor, processing unit, and connectivity interface (e.g., USB, HDMI, or proprietary connectors). The lens focuses light onto the sensor, which converts it into digital signals. These signals are then processed to produce high-quality images or videos. The camera communicates with the host device through wired or wireless connections, depending on the design. Advanced models may include features like autofocus, image stabilization, or AI-based processing. Industrial variants often prioritize ruggedness, with sealed housings to withstand harsh environments.

Key Features

Modularity is the standout feature, enabling users to swap cameras based on requirements. High-resolution sensors (e.g., 4K or 12MP+) cater to professional photography and precision tasks like quality inspection. Some models support specialized imaging, such as infrared or 360-degree capture. Durability is critical for industrial applications, with options featuring dustproof, waterproof, or shock-resistant designs. Connectivity options like USB-C or Wi-Fi ensure seamless integration with host devices. Additionally, software compatibility (e.g., SDKs for developers) expands their utility in custom applications.

Application Areas

Optional cameras are versatile, serving sectors like retail (for augmented reality displays), healthcare (endoscopic cameras), and manufacturing (machine vision for defect detection). Drones use them for aerial photography, mapping, or thermal inspections. In security, modular cameras allow upgrades to facial recognition or night vision. Consumer electronics, such as gaming laptops or VR headsets, integrate them for enhanced user interaction. Their adaptability makes them indispensable in evolving tech landscapes.

Maintenance and Precautions

Regular cleaning of lenses and connectors ensures optimal performance. Avoid exposing cameras to extreme temperatures or moisture unless rated for such conditions. For industrial use, periodic calibration may be necessary to maintain accuracy. When storing, use protective cases to prevent physical damage. Firmware updates should be applied to address bugs or improve functionality. Always verify compatibility with host devices before purchase to avoid integration issues.

B2B Procurement Guide

B2B buyers should prioritize suppliers offering customization, such as lens options or housing materials tailored to specific environments. Bulk orders often qualify for discounts, with prices ranging from approximately $50 for basic models to $500 for high-end industrial cameras. Evaluate vendors based on technical support, warranty terms, and lead times. Request samples to test compatibility and performance. For specialized applications, collaborate with manufacturers to develop bespoke solutions. Certifications (e.g., IP ratings for durability) are critical for regulated industries.
